UPMC Kildare Hospital, also called Clane Hospital, is a private hospital located in Clane, County Kildare, Ireland.
[3][4] The hospital was founded in October 1985 by Andrew Rynne, an Irish surgeon and the chairperson of the Irish Family Planning Association, and the Republic of Ireland's first vasectomy specialist.
[5] A controversy in its history was the use of defective Poly Implant Prothèse breast implants prior to 2012.
Outpatient facilities include diagnostic imaging, physiotherapy, a fertility clinic and cardiology.
[7][8][9] UPMC Group bought Clane Hospital in 2019.
